'Asura': A Modern Take on a Classic Japanese Family Drama Streams January 9
Set to premiere on January 9, Asura reimagines the beloved Japanese family drama Like Asura for a modern audience, starring some of Japan's most talented actors including Rie Miyazawa, Machiko Ono, Yu Aoi, and Suzu Hirose.
Written and directed by the internationally acclaimed Hirokazu Kore-eda (Shoplifters, Our Little Sister) and produced by Yasuo Yagi, the series presents a slice of life that resonates across cultures with universal family dynamics. A newly unveiled video of the opening sequence gives audiences a peek at its retro 1970s setting, preserving the ambiance of the drama.
The original Like Asura stands as a testament to the late Kuniko Mukoda's brilliance, a legendary screenwriter who laid the foundation for Japanese family dramas. Set in 1979, the story follows four sisters - Tsunako, Makiko, Takiko, and Sakiko - whose lives are shaken by the discovery of their aging father's affair. Like the "asura," demigods in Buddhist cosmology, these women embody a whirlwind of emotions, clashing fiercely yet sharing moments of profound connection. As they navigate their differing views on love and life, their journey is marked by both conflict and growth.
With great respect for Mukoda and her influence on his career, Kore-eda infuses Asura with his unique vision, highlighting the independence and complexity of women. "What makes Kuniko Mukoda's dramas so rich are the superficial poison exchanged in conversation and the love hidden behind those cruel words," he notes. "The four actors playing the sisters understand this well, so the series was very enjoyable to shoot."
Having worked with Mukoda in the past, producer Yagi looks back on his early career interactions with her. "Before the 40th year since her passing, I revisited her works and realized that Like Asura was central to her legacy. We focused on casting the best actors for the sisters, and with Kore-eda as director, I believe we've created a quintessential drama."

Netflix Series Asura
STORY
One winter day, the four Takezawa sisters - ikebana teacher Tsunako (Rie Miyazawa), housewife Makiko (Machiko Ono), librarian Takiko (Yu Aoi) and waitress Sakiko (Suzu Hirose) - get together for the first time in a while. Takiko suspects that their aging father, Kotaro, has a lover and child. While the other sisters find this unbelievable, they promise to keep this from their mother, Fuji. However, this commotion brings to light various conflicts and secrets that lurk in the women's lives.
STAFF
Original work and screenplay: Kuniko Mukoda
Director, screenwriter and editor: Hirokazu Kore-eda
